Intense US death/thrash metal, with howling Satanic lyrics.
Slayer were one of the most distinctive and extreme thrash metal bands of the 1980s. Their graphic lyrics deal with everything from death and dismemberment to war and the horrors of hell. Their full-throttle velocity, wildly chaotic guitar solos, and powerful musical chops paint an effectively chilling sonic background for their obsessive chronicling of the dark side; this correspondence has helped Slayer's music hold up arguably better than the remaining Big Three '80s thrash outfits (Metallica, Megadeth, Anthrax). Slayer survived into the 1990s with arguably the most vitality and the least compromise of any '80s band, and their intensity still inspires similar responses from their devoted fans. ~ Steve Huey
